★TIMESTAMPS
0:00 Intro
0:29 Thanks Wrench Rabbit
1:24 Assembly Lube
1:41 Crank Install
1:53 Install Transmission Mainshaft Bearing Set Plates
2:11 Install Transmission Mainshaft and Countershaft
2:29 Install Shift Drum and Shift Forks
3:05 Install Crankcase Baffle
3:11 Lubricate Crankcase Dowel Pins
3:25 Install Crankcase Gasket and Dowel Pins
3:56 Mate Crankcase Halves (Don’t Forget the Breather)
4:23 Use of Crankcase Puller/Installer Tool
5:10 Install Crankcase Bolts
6:07 Lubricate Cylinder Dowel Pins
6:25 Install Piston Rings
6:55 Install Little End Rod Bearing
7:03 Install Piston Circlips
7:29 Install Cylinder
8:25 Install and Torque Cylinder Bolts
9:23 Install Stopper Arm
9:40 Install Shift Cam
10:12 Install Shift Pawls and Guide Plate Assembly
10:48 Install Shift Rod Spindle
11:07 Install Kickstart Assembly
11:44 Install Idler Gear
12:02 Install Clutch Assembly
13:24 Install Ignition Assembly
13:38 Install Flywheel Assembly
14:01 Install Water Pump Assembly
14:39 Install Clutch Actuator Arm
14:59 Install Clutch Cover
15:45 Tighten Water Pump Impeller
15:50 Install Water Pump Cover
16:00 Install Oil Drain Bolt
16:07 Install Reed Cage, Manifold and Water Return Hose
16:35 Install Swingarm Sleeve
16:54 DONE! Thanks For Watching!

How do you set the timing on one of these engines I have an 80 but they look quite similar. Thanks In advance btw love how meticulous you are with this
@brian.d.mobley
@brian.d.mobley 3 года назад
Thanks for watching! One of the beautiful things about a CR85 is that timing is not adjustable. Just bolt that stator back on. Nothing to adjust.
@seanraymond9529
@seanraymond9529 3 года назад
@@brian.d.mobley really? Doesn’t the fly wheel have a magnetic spot on it or something that tells the spark plug when to fire? Or can you just put the flywheel on anyway and it doesn’t matter? Thank you lots
@brian.d.mobley
@brian.d.mobley 3 года назад
@@seanraymond9529 It does hav that magnet spot. The flywheel is aligned with what’s called a “woodruff” key. If that key is installed on the end of the crankshaft, the flywheel will only go on if the key on the crank and the slot on the flywheel are aligned. If you do that, you’re good on the flywheel. On the stator, just bolt it back on. Do that and your “timing” is set
